What is DMSA
Dimercaptosuccinic acid,
or DMSA, is the
chemical compound with the formula (HO2CCH(SH)CH(SH)CO2H. This
colourless solid contains two
carboxylic acid and two thiol groups,
the latter being responsible for the unpleasant odour of this compound. It
occurs in two diastereomeric forms, meso and the chiral dl forms. The
meso isomer is used as chelating
agent.
